Project Development Specialist - Operations & Maintenance (Remote)
Johnson Controls is a global leader in building technologies and solutions, and they are seeking a Project Development Specialist for Operations & Maintenance. This role involves developing conceptual solutions for P3 projects, leading pricing processes, and managing the development of complex projects from inception through Financial Close.

Responsibilities
Develop conceptual solutions for P3 projects based on the project team design, Facilities Management (FM) requirements and JCI pursuit team direction and strategies
Lead pricing processes for our final solution which meets the requirements as described in the Performance Output Specification
Provide design-assist input from a facility operations and lifecycle perspective which result in greater system efficiency and lowest net present costs
Manage the development of a compelling business case for the proposed scope of work
Lead and manage the development of larger, complex and strategic projects from inception through Financial Close
Generate and manage a development budget and timeline
Review client Performance Output Specification and team drawings to influence suitability of team design to Facility Management requirements
Drive optimization of building systems and equipment design and work with Design & Construction team to develop operations plans and cost strategies to arrive at the lowest NPV solution
Lead team of subject matter experts and strategic partners to prepare detailed operations plan, staffing structure and cost estimates for O&M (Operations & Maintenance) services, lifecycle and transition services for submittal as the final solution to the client RFP
Attend project team design team meetings and represent JCI in a professional and collaborative manner to review and influence design in relation to suitability with FM requirements
Review relevant Request for Proposal (RFP) schedules (initially and on an ongoing basis as addendums are developed) and provide input to Sales, Legal and D&C team from an Operations & Maintenance (O&M) perspective
Assist Business Development Director (BDD) with proposal bid text, black-line of project documents including Project Agreement, Facility Management Services Agreement, Interface Agreement and project matrix outlining the division of responsibilities
Provide input and assistance as required in regards to D&C team as they develop the Energy Consumption Guarantee Target
Provide specification insight, benchmarking, risk mitigation strategies and best practices from other similar facilities
Responsible for accuracy and quality control of the final cost proposal
Participate and present at Bi-lateral meetings/presentations with Customers and Owners team including: Design Presentation Meetings and Commercially Confidential Meetings
Prepare strategic or clarifying requests for information in the areas of O&M scope of services, technology, lifecycle, handback conditions and performance standards
Assist Sales as needed in preparing and presenting the evolving project details in internal management reviews throughout the procurement process
Ensure a smooth transfer of knowledge to the members of the Transition team after Financial Close
Participate in appropriate professional organizations and build relationships within the P3 industry
Lead or participate in other duties as assigned
